How they compare

Poland currently reports 6.78 % change on previous year against 1.97 % change on previous year in Least Developed Countries (LDCs), a difference of 4.81 % change on previous year.

That makes Poland's figure about 3.4 times Least Developed Countries (LDCs)'s.

The two have swapped places 19 times across 63 shared years of data; in 1962 it was Least Developed Countries (LDCs) ahead.

Least Developed Countries (LDCs) ranks 11th and Poland ranks 12th of 31 groups.

Across the 7 decades both report, Least Developed Countries (LDCs) averaged higher in 4 and Poland in 3.

Head to head by decade

Decade Least Developed Countries (LDCs) Poland Difference Ahead
1960s 4.02 % change on previous year 0.2205 % change on previous year 3.8 % change on previous year Least Developed Countries (LDCs)
1970s 3.09 % change on previous year -0.1515 % change on previous year 3.24 % change on previous year Least Developed Countries (LDCs)
1980s 3.88 % change on previous year 1.57 % change on previous year 2.31 % change on previous year Least Developed Countries (LDCs)
1990s 3.05 % change on previous year -3.1 % change on previous year 6.15 % change on previous year Least Developed Countries (LDCs)
2000s 3.42 % change on previous year 19.93 % change on previous year 16.51 % change on previous year Poland
2010s 2.49 % change on previous year 4.08 % change on previous year 1.59 % change on previous year Poland
2020s 2.75 % change on previous year 5.43 % change on previous year 2.68 % change on previous year Poland

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
